mysql将字符串日期转换为datetime日期类型
SELECT STR_TO_DATE(字段名, '%Y-%m-%d %H:%i:%s') FROM 表名;
ALTER TABLE 表名 ADD COLUMN 新字段名 DATETIME;
UPDATE 表名 SET 新字段名 = STR_TO_DATE(字段名, '%Y-%m-%d %H:%i:%s');
mysql 查询当天、本周,本月,上一个月的数据
https://www.cnblogs.com/benefitworld/p/5832897.html
mysql分组统计并排序
SELECT 字段名, count(*) as cc FROM 表名 group by 字段名 order by cc desc;
mysql导入导出
一、导出
命令行下具体用法如下:
mysqldump -u用戶名 -p密码 -d 数据库名 表名 > 脚本名;
导出整个数据库结构和数据
mysqldump -h localhost -uroot -p123456 database > dump.sql
导出单个数据表结构和数据
mysqldump -h localhost -uroot -p123456 database table > dump.sql
导出整个数据库结构(不包含数据)
mysqldump -h localhost -uroot -p123456 -d database > dump.sql
导出单个数据表结构(不包含数据)
mysqldump -h localhost -uroot -p123456 -d database table > dump.sql
二、导入
mysql -u用户名 -p密码 < 要导入的数据库数据(dump.sql)
mysql -uroot -p123456 < dump.sql
导入数据(注意sql文件的路径)进入mysql终端
source /home/xx/dump.sql;